About the Position: The position is with the Planning Programs & Project Management and/or Engineerings Division with the Omaha District U.S. Army Corps of Engineers. The office is located in downtown Omaha NE near the Missouri River and the citys wide array of parks museums historic sites restaurants and entertainment venues.


Duties

  • Assume full responsibility for coordinating planning and developing technical requirements of stakeholders and monitoring and ensuring performance of all disciplines for execution of the Military Construction (MILCON) program.
  • Plan direct coordinate and review through Program Managers and Project Managers the work of all disciplines relating to life cycle project execution.
  • Manage project cost scope schedule and budget. Set priorities and approve overall project schedules funding and make manpower recommendations.
  • Review project progress and set overall project priorities ensure resolution of project problems and coordinate final decision on controversial issues.
  • Coordinate project development with stakeholders and managers in functional elements including identification of needs establishing schedules and budgets ensuring design and construction of appropriate solutions and monitoring work progress.
  • Manages the Branch operating budget; evaluate work assignments to determine resource needs.
  • Establish priorities and assure timely completion and acceptable quality of work produced.
  • Developie strategies implement evaluate and constantly improve district processes and procedures to monitor and enhance the effectiveness efficiency and quality of business decisions of the organization.

Specialized Experience: One year of specialized experience which includes:

1) Experience in program and project management involving military construction; 2) Experience analyzing and interpreting complex resource requirements for program accomplishment; AND 3) Experience managing and executing budgets ensuring resources are applied to maximum effectiveness.
This definition of specialized experience is typical of work performed at the next lower grade/level position in the federal service (GS-13).

Some federal jobs allow you to substitute your education for the required experience in order to qualify. For this job you must meet the qualification requirement using experience alone--no substitution of education for experience is permitted.
